There are only a few management tasks you perform on mobile geodatabases, including creating, renaming, and moving the geodatabase. Mobile geodatabases do not include authentication or authorization capabilities, are intended for use by one person or app at a time, and support undo and redo when editing. Any operations at the geodatabase level should be performed solely through ArcGIS.
